Advocate- Domestic Violence Services (Case Manager)

YWCA NORTHEAST INDIANA INC
Fort Wayne, IN Full Time

Description

Purpose:

Provide comprehensive services to assist victims and survivors of domestic violence, sexual violence, and human trafficking work through crisis and attain goals leading to self-sufficiency in both residential and community settings.


Expectations of Every YWCA Staff Member:

  • Uphold and promote the YWCA mission.
  • Maintain compliance with state standards.
  • Adhere to established policies and procedures.
  • Contribute to fund development efforts for support of all programs and the overall Association.
  • Provide support to other departments and staff.

Essential Duties:

  • Interview and assess participants for appropriateness for entry into program, process needs to develop individualized goals related to safety, self-sufficiency and stability.
  • Provide case management for clients based upon mutually identified needs and goals; observe client's daily living skills; redirect and/or teach skills were needed.
  • Facilitate education on healthy/unhealthy relationships, support groups, life skills, and provide tools for self-sufficiency and stability.
  • Help clients navigate resources, legal processes, and safety plan when in crisis due to domestic violence, sexual violence and human trafficking.
  • Provide emotional support, while referring to mental health services when appropriate.
  • Work closely with other advocates and YWCA residential staff.
  • Collaborate with other service providers and/or stakeholders in order to obtain referrals into the program.
  • Refer clients, according to their specific needs, to appropriate community resources and advocate on their behalf.
  • Maintain accurate and appropriate records.
  • Participate in marketing efforts of program.
  • Listen and assist clients with options as client issues arise; create and maintain high quality work environment to perform at highest level.
  • Transport clients in personal vehicle, as needed.
  • Travel throughout YWCA Northeast Indiana service area to provide services and network with other providers.
  • Participate in On-Call rotation to ensure support is available for program outside of business hours.
  • Other duties as assigned to meet the organization's goals. 

Requirements

Education:

  • Bachelor's in Social Work, Human Services, or related field, or equivalent education and experience.
  • CPR and First Aid Certifications within first year of employment. 

Knowledge and Experience:

  • Knowledge of domestic violence, intimate partner violence, sexual abuse, and human trafficking issues and patterns and their effects on men, women and children.
  • Proven ability to effectively and respectfully interact with all individuals, including clients, co-workers, and agency.
  • Experience in crisis intervention, networking, team building and public speaking.
  • Strong customer service skills with ability to communicate in a professional manner with all people. Unequivocal commitment to pluralism.
  • Ability to exercise independent judgment and discretion when handling confidential or sensitive manners.
  • Strong time management skills; ability to take initiative to solve problems and work with minimum supervision.
  • Proficient in Microsoft Office including Outlook, Word and Excel.
  • 1-3 years of general office experience, including reception and telephone duties.
  • 1-3 years of experience with general office equipment (copiers, printers).
  • Accurate, organized and detail-oriented, with ability to work under pressure and shift priorities in response to changing needs.
  • Ability to keep accurate records and files.
  • Must comply with organization's policy of automobile insurance: must have a valid driver's license and personal automobile insurance coverage.
  • Flexibility to change work hours as needed.
  • Preference given to staff who are fluent in Spanish or Burmese as well as English. 

Physical/Mental Essential Requirements:

  • Walking, standing, bending, stooping, reaching, moderate lifting and carrying (up to thirty (30) pounds).
  • Full range of body motion including manual and finger dexterity and eye-hand coordination.
  • Requires corrected vision and hearing to normal range.
  • Must drive personal vehicle frequently throughout 6-county service area.
  • Ability to sit at a computer work station for extended periods of time.
  • Occasional need to stand for long periods of time.
  • Ability to focus on detail and accuracy of work product.
  • Work is performed primarily in a non-smoking office environment combined with remote/community-based work, though travel may expose employee to inclement weather conditions.
  • Occasional high stress may be experienced in dealing with clients, staff and volunteers.
